WHO WE ARE

The Caribbean Open Institute (COI) is a regional coalition of individuals and organizations that promotes open development approaches to inclusion, participation and innovation within the Caribbean, using open data as a catalyst. Our focus is on: Advocacy, awareness, and engagement with public sector stakeholders on Open Government and Open Data; Evidence of the potential impacts of Open Data initiatives through demand-side research initiatives in various thematic sectors; Capacity building in data literacy, competence and application as an essential component of Caribbean development
